|
Publicité ' | |||||||||||||||||||||||
|
|
#1 | ||
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
Bonjour à tous!
Je voudrais modifier les labels par défaut générés par symfony alors j'ai utilisé ce code : Code :
y a t-il quelqu'un qui pourrait m’éclaircir ce point s'il vous plait!!! Merci d'avance |
||
|
|
00
|
|
|
#2 |
|
Membre chevronné
![]() |
tu as bien la meme chose que dans la doc : http://www.symfony-project.org/jobee...Doctrine/fr/10
Par contre essaie sans le Normalement tu ne devrais pas avoir de changement mais on ne sais jamais. Aussi n'oublie pas de vider la cache car si tu as activé le cache et que tu test l'appli en environnement de production tu as sûrement les template's de caché. |
|
|
00
|
|
|
#3 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
merci pour ta réponse
j'ai pensé à vider le cache mais rien à faire je n'arrive toujours pas à changer les labels que veux tu dire par voir |
|
|
00
|
|
|
#4 |
|
Membre chevronné
![]() |
en faisant tu appels le parent de configure ce qui pourrais créer un conflit ou ne rien changer.
Toute fois, dans le lien que j'ai mis il n'y est pas. Si le cache est vidé, vérifie que tu set bien le bon form, etc. car normalement ça doit fonctionner. |
|
|
00
|
|
|
#5 | ||
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
où puis je et comment vérifier le bon form
car Code :
est bien appelée dans le form en question et appelée avec $this si tu as plus d'explication je te serai reconnaissant |
||
|
|
00
|
|
|
#6 | ||||
|
Membre chevronné
![]() |
Alors crée un nouveau fichier form (moi je l'appellerai JobeetJobForm)
Code :
Ensuite dans l'action.class.php tu fais : Code :
Si ça fonctionne alors tu as un problème dans ton code soit une surcharge, pas le bon form de charger, etc. Je ne peux pas t'aider plus je viens de tout mettre la. |
||||
|
|
00
|
|
|
#7 | ||
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
j'ai fait exactement ce que tu m'as recommandé et j'ai la même erreur que ce j'ai sur mon code :
Code :
|
||
|
|
00
|
|
|
#8 |
|
Membre chevronné
![]() |
Attend tu es sur les formfilter c'est pas du tout avec ça que tu renomme les champs. Comme indiquer dans la documentation c'est pour les form uniquement.
Vue que tu utilise admin generator alors tu as ce lien http://www.symfony-project.org/jobee...Doctrine/fr/12 c'est dans le fichier generator.yml. |
|
|
00
|
|
|
#9 | ||
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
Oui c'est bien formFilter!
et j'ai bien fais de mettre les labels côté generator.yml alors la quand je mets des labels avec des caractères spécieux j'obtiens cette erreur Code :
et j'essaye de remplacer le caractère "é" par son code html "é" il me l'écrit génération pas cool tous ça non!? |
||
|
|
00
|
|
|
#10 |
|
Membre chevronné
![]() |
dans la doc concernant le yml, il faut mettre les double cote (") quand la chaine reçoit des caractères spéciaux
|
|
|
00
|
|
|
#11 | ||
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
j'ai essayé avec ce que tu me proposais
Code :
|
||
|
|
00
|
|
|
#12 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
Coucou! et oui on bosse même le dimanche
y a-il quelqu'un qui a une solution pour mon problème ou au moins une piste d'où s'a pourrait venir!!! Bonne dimanche |
|
|
00
|
|
|
#13 |
|
Membre habitué
![]() Inscription : juin 2006 Messages : 488 ![]() |
perso, je pense que tu a fait tellement de test que ton code doit être mega pollué.
Essaye de rebuilder le tout, réinitialise tes form, démarre sur une nouvelle appli et vois ce que ça donne. |
|
|
00
|
|
|
#14 |
|
Membre chevronné
![]() |
erictomcat a raison.
Mais surtout vérifie l'encodage de ton fichier car si ton fichier est en iso ou cp1252 (l'encodage Windows) et que tu affiche en utf-8 tu auras des problème d'affichage. |
|
|
00
|
|
|
#15 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
Merci erictomcat et kenny.kev!
j'ai réglé le problème. En fait j'ai copier carrément le fichier cache/backend/dev/modules/autoMonModule/lib/BaseMonModuleConfiguration.class.php dans le lib du backend et j'ai mis à jours la methode getFildsDefault() cependant il me reste à réglé un autre problème dans ce même filtre j'ai ajouter un nouveau widget de type file alors donc il n'existe pas dans la classe cité juste en haut |
|
|
00
|
|
|
#16 |
|
Membre chevronné
![]() |
|
|
|
00
|
|
|
#17 | ||
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
je pense que tu as raison c'est du à l'encodage!
j'utilise effectivement notepad++ son encodage par défaut est en ANSI mais étonnamment j'ai essayé de changer pour utf8 rien ne fonction pour mon module j'ai cette erreur : Code :
qu'en penser vous? |
||
|
|
00
|
|
|
#18 |
|
Membre chevronné
![]() |
tu as 2 modes dans notepad++ tu as bien fait convertir en utf-8 (attention le sans BOM pose des problèmes) ?
|
|
|
00
|
|
|
#19 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
MERCI MERCI ET MERCI!
j'ai changer l'encodage dans notepad++ en utf8 (sans BOM) et après un symfony cc j'ai les labels avec les caractère spécieux que je veux affiché. Merci encore une fois mais il me reste un seul champ file que j'ai rajouté pour permettre d'uploader un fichier son label j'arrive pas à la changer? aussi une question est ce que pour ce même champ je peux modifier le bouton Parcourir... en un lien Parcourir? |
|
|
00
|
|
|
#20 |
|
Invité de passage
![]() Inscription : février 2007 Messages : 82 ![]() |
oups...!!
mais avec BOM ça marche bien alors sans ça ne marche pas!?? |
|
|
00
|
Copyright © 2000-2012 - www.developpez.com